Paul George will no longer be known as “Pandemic P.” Instead fans have a new nickname for George after John Stockton’s controversial anti-vax trailer and a crazy comeback in game 6.

The Jazz seemed to have all the momentum in the world when they grabbed a 2-0 series lead at home. However, as Kawhi does, he would bring the Clippers back from the ashes to tie up the series. Only, disaster would strike once more.

Leonard left the game with a knee injury that the Clippers now suspect to be an ACL injury. He was done for the series. Playing with that advantage too, Utah had a strong chance to close out the series with two of the last three games at home. Instead, they lost back to back games at the hands of Paul George, Terrance Mann, and Reggie Jackson.

The Clippers seemed to get help from everywhere after Kawhi Leonard was ruled out for the rest of the series. Most notably, 24 year old Terrance Mann stepped up in a huge way.

He dropped 39 points while playing incredible defense and challenging the Jazz on every front. PG-13 added a cool 28 points while Reggie Jackson added another 27.

While previous playoff failures have dubbed Paul George with nicknames like “Pandemic P”, this time around the narrative revolved around his successes, and also apparently the controversial video by John Stockton.

In that trailer, Stockton talks about living in fear and being restricted by authority as the pandemic raged on. He believed that people should confront the COVID-19 disease head on, instead of “hiding from it.” As a result, Paul George and his grew were given new nicknames after their impressive game 6 victory.
